2018 TRADIES' AMBROSE
Yesterday, Sunday 15th July, was an outstanding day at Cardwell Golf Club. It was the inaugural Tradies’ sponsored Ambrose which is set to become an annual event. Watch this space next year because it will be bigger and better!!! Super prizes were on offer and great raffle with 4 different prizes. 51 people enjoyed the day, with each taking home something.
There was laughter, whoops of joy, groans and lots of good natured sledging for some great shots, hacks into trees, duffs, hooks, slices, plops into water and any other combination of shots.
Winners: “White Haores” Greg Smith, Adrian white, John Hoare and Scott Smith.
Second: “Terrible Trio” Ian Ingram, Don Peachey and Paul Busst
Third: “Oldies but Goodies” Jackie Olditch, Ken English, Kevin and Kathleen Brown
Fourth: “Hinchinbrook Hoarbers” Peter Topen, Sneza Lazarus, Keith and Marina Hoare
Fifth: “Don’t Give A” Andrew Herbertson, Julie Lee, Paul Walton and Tony McCoy
